DURHAM — Midway Airlines is appealing a vote by its flight attendants to join a labor union.
Eighty-two of 107 flight attendants voted to join the Association of Flight Attendants. It's the second unionization vote for the Durham-based company's flight attendants.
Back in February they voted against the union.
But the National Mediation Board called for a new election after union officials claimed Midway interfered with the balloting.
